How to fill out the flood insurance cancellation nullification request form online
Filling out the flood insurance cancellation nullification request form can seem complex, but this guide simplifies the process for you. By following these steps, you will be equipped to complete the form accurately and efficiently, ensuring your submission is handled promptly.
Follow the steps to successfully complete your form online.
- Press the ‘Get Form’ button to access the necessary document and open it in your editor.
- Begin by entering the policy period, using the format MM/DD/YYYY for clarity. Include the start and end dates of the coverage.
- Next, input the policy number associated with the flood insurance you wish to cancel.
- Indicate the cancellation effective date, again using MM/DD/YYYY format.
- Fill out the agent/producer information section, providing the name, mailing address, agency number, phone number, and tax ID of the agent handling the policy.
- Complete the insured information by entering the name and mailing address of the insured individual and their email address. This will be the address for any refund sent.
- Provide the insured property's location, detailing the exact address to prevent any processing issues.
- Specify your cancellation reason by selecting the appropriate code from the provided list based on your situation.
- Indicate to whom you would like the refund payable and where the refund should be mailed by selecting the respective option.
- Sign and date the form in the designated signature fields, including those for any co-insured individuals and the insurance agent when necessary.
- Finally, review all entered information for accuracy before saving changes. You can then choose to download, print, or share the completed form as needed.

Since typically, flood insurance is non-refundable, insurance companies will have strict conditions and provisions in order to cancel and get a refund for a policy.
